Gossypium (family Malvaceae) A genus of shrubs or small trees whose fruit is a brittle capsule. The seeds are hairy, providing cotton from several species (e.g. in America G. barbadense and G. hirsutum; and from Africa to India G. arboreum and G. herbaceum). There are 39 species, found in the tropics and subtropics.
